TANK DEGASSING
The PURGIT condenser system is the best solution for controlling emissions during the degassing and cleaning of floating & fixed roof tanks, rail cars, chemical tanks, etc. because it is safe and does not make pollution.
The PURGIT system controls vapors in a ‘closed loop’. The EPA refers to this configuration as a closed vent.
PURGIT uses a proprietary system that condenses and recovers tank vapors rather than burning them in a thermal oxidizer. Thermal oxidizers are wasteful and dangerous.
Our mobile system draws the vapors out of the tank with a blower and then pushes them through a series of condensers. The VOC vapors are condensed back to their liquid phase and transferred to a holding tank for recycling. The return stream of non- condensable gases is injected back into the storage tank which mixes the remaining vapor. This efficient technique speeds up vapor control and has other benefits. For instance, mixing is necessary for any degassing system to get an accurate cross section when testing and to thoroughly de-gas the tank. Without mixing the tank vapor is subject to channeling. PURGIT has the technology and equipment to avoid channeling.
PURGIT operates the only mobile condenser system for tank degassing in the USA.
In addition, PURGIT’s system can de-gas an inert tank (low or zero 02) and keep it that way. It has the capacity to add nitrogen gas back to the tank thereby maintaining a tank pressure. This is an important quality in pressurized tanks.
